10-Q: Ambarella Reports Q1 Revenue Growth, Navigates AI Market Expansion
Quarterly Report
Ambarella, Inc. announced its first-quarter results, showcasing a 16.9% year-over-year revenue increase driven by strong demand for its edge AI solutions, despite a net loss.
Summary
- Ambarella reported revenue of $100.4 million for the three months ended April 30, 2026, a 16.9% increase compared to the same period last year.
- The company experienced an operating loss of $19.4 million, an improvement from the $25.9 million loss in the prior year's quarter.
- Net loss for the quarter was $18.1 million, or $0.41 per diluted share, compared to a net loss of $24.3 million, or $0.58 per diluted share, in the prior year.
- Cash used in operating activities was $25.6 million, a decrease from the $14.8 million generated in the prior year's quarter, primarily due to increased inventory purchases.
- The company repurchased approximately $2.4 million of its ordinary shares during the quarter.

Positives
- Revenue increased by 16.9% to $100.4 million, driven by higher product unit shipments and a greater proportion of sales from higher average selling price AI inference processors.
- Operating loss decreased to $19.4 million from $25.9 million in the prior year's quarter, indicating improved operational efficiency.
- Gross margin, while slightly down, remains strong at 58.4%, supported by the shift towards higher-priced AI solutions.
- The company has approximately $45.6 million available under its share repurchase program, signaling confidence and commitment to returning value to shareholders.
Negatives
- The company reported a net loss of $18.1 million for the quarter.
- Cash used in operating activities was $25.6 million, a significant shift from the positive cash flow of $14.8 million in the prior year's quarter, largely due to increased inventory purchases.
- Gross margin decreased by 1.6% to 58.4% due to higher manufacturing costs for advanced process technologies and adverse purchase commitments.
- Deferred revenue decreased to $17.0 million from $22.4 million in the prior quarter.
Risks
- Global macroeconomic and political conditions, including inflation, trade restrictions, and geopolitical tensions, could adversely impact the business.
- Dependence on a limited number of customers, particularly WT Microelectronics Co., Ltd. (accounting for 61% of revenue in the quarter), poses a significant risk if these relationships are disrupted.
- The company faces intense competition in the semiconductor market, with larger competitors having greater resources.
- Global supply chain challenges, including potential shortages and increased costs of wafers and materials, could adversely affect gross margins and revenues.
- The adoption and application of emerging technologies like AI by customers and within the business carry uncertain risks that could impact financial results.
- The company's primary inventory warehouse is located in Hong Kong, making it vulnerable to political, social, health, and economic conditions there.
- The company's reliance on third-party manufacturers and potential disruptions in their operations could impact production and delivery.

Future Outlook
The company expects its research and development expenditures to increase as it invests in new AI inference SoCs with enhanced functionality and targets new markets. Future revenue growth is expected to depend significantly on its ability to expand within IoT and automotive markets with its AI technology, and penetrate robotics and industrial markets. The company believes its existing cash balances will be sufficient to meet its anticipated cash requirements for at least the next 12 months.
